NFL ‘12 (iPhone, iPad) Free

Nothing will prepare you for the pro football season like the league’s official app, NFL ’12. The iOS universal app delivers live scores and stats as well as the latest news from NFL.com. Fans of specific teams can customize the app to feature their favorite teams, and for a $24.99 onetime fee, users can get access to Audio Pass and follow games live. NFL ’12 also features a premium service for $9.99 that gives users access to in-app highlight shows like NFL.com Thursday Night Football Live and NFL Fantasy Live, in addition to video highlight packages.

College Football Radio & Live Scores (iPhone, iPad) $0.99

If college football is your game, but you don’t live near your favorite school, College Football Radio & Live Scores is a great app. College Football Radio has live radio broadcasts and podcasts for NCAA Division 1A teams. That means you can follow teams in the ACC, Big 12, Big East, Big 10, SEC, Pac-12, the MAC and more with ease. College Football Radio is also promising to add the 2012 team schedules in a future update, so you’ll always know the upcoming opponent.

Gridiron 2012 College Football Live Scores and Schedules (iPhone, iPad) $0.99

Gridiron 2012 is a great way to keep track of the NCAA football schedule. The app provides schedules for 124 NCAA schools complete with results as they unfold. It even has the 2011 schedule and results. Fans who want more than the week’s games can check out current conference records and the most up-to-date Top 25 ranking around. Gridiron 2012 even has seating charts at the ready in case you’re planning to attend a game.

ESPN Fantasy Football 2012 (iPhone) Free

What NFL season would be complete without a little fantasy football? ESPN Fantasy Football 2012 is ready to fulfill all your fantasy needs (as long as you play in an ESPN league). Users can make substitutions via the app or add and drop players at their leisure. ESPN Fantasy also includes FantasyCast Live Scoring so users will have current data on their weekly match-up. Personalized push notifications are also available  for injuries, last minute substitutions and scoring.

NFL Fantasy Football Cheat Sheet 2012 (iPhone) $2.99, (iPad) $4.99

Being a fantasy football GM is hard work, but the job is a little easier with NFL Fantasy Football Cheat Sheet 2012 on your iPhone. The app provides a number of features to keep you informed while you draft, including a deep customization system so players are ranked appropriately for your league’s scoring rules. You can also set starter position limits that are specific to your league and even keep track of your available budget if you’re drafting in auction format. Cheat Sheet also includes player stats for the past three years, AccuScore projections for the 2012 season and consistency rankings for each player available.
